A subsidiary of the Japanese watch brand SEIKO.
Founded in 1892 in Tokyo as a watch manufacturing company, it later went on to manufacture dot-matrix printers.

5-inch continuous-print dot matrix printer.
The Seikosha GP-50S model, instead of a parallel port, has a bus connector for Sinclair Research computers: the Sinclair ZX80, Sinclair ZX81, and Sinclair ZX Spectrum.
The Seikosha GP-50MX model came with a parallel port interface and was compatible with MSX computers.
